People had trouble while trying to open a session, due to an insufficient number of connections in the server onconfig file. They get the message shared memory not initialized for informixserver pubsafty. I followed the steps you told me, and after i initialize rootdbs i try onmode m and get the following error. Hat tip to david for understanding the meaning of an exception message without seeing the code, and explaining that to the new guy on the block, the op. Getting your apps on the road software as a service. Nettype ipcshm,1,50,cpu shared memory with 50 connections nettype soctcp,4,250,net network with connections informix best practices 27. There is no information about the author of the file. When i tried to start the informix instance in linux using oninit, it says. This was generated by five phpfpm processes running simultaneously, with 4050 mb shared memory each. I posted this answer because the edits to the question make it hard to understand the history. Did you install the nine or so red hat kernel patches needed by ids. Informix database fails to start with large shared memory.
Instance will immediately begin allocating several shared memory segments, and may run out of shared memory and crash. Enhanced utility for creating informix instance snapshots7. Database 23 creating groups and users step 2 create the database engine super user account. While trying to increase the connections number by changing theses lines. If performed in a single sql statement on a logged database, the database engine must keep each affected row locked until it completes. Run an ipcs m and look for a segment with a key starting with 5258. Your shared memory segments may not have cleared properly. Hi, i got the following issue while trying to start the container in suse 12. Create data directory structure in home informix data ifx initialization shared memory not initialized for informixs. To initialize the database server in singleuser mode, use the oninit j option. The ipcrm command can be used to release shared memory and semaphores from a memory id. A dba attempts to restore from a primary onto a secondary machine using ontape in order to set up data replication dr.
Informix best practices configuration, onconfig, cpu and. The shared memory is not being released from one of the earlier attempts to bring the informix server online. When you start ids under informix, r and v shared memory segments are owned by root. Configure shared memory connection to run on nettype type cpu and network connections to run on nettype net. Informix stored procedure for mass delete oninit consulting. The software uses ports to connect to or from a lan or the internet. The database server failed to initialize shared memory and disk space. The error message in the informix log appears to be a problem with shared memory. Note, that oninit os owned by root and has setuid bit set. The rss database server was configured on this vm and it was running successfully.
Run ipcs ms and check if there are any shared memory segments for usergroup informix and then release these memory segments. On aix 32bit runtime environment, there are several limits and default settings which will possibly result in the out of virtual shared memory problem. After a reboot none of the shared memory errors appear in the online. The shared memory situation after switching the site to phpfpm was only a 70 mib max. Anup nair is a senior software engineer with the ibm. Since your mail reader does not understand this format, some or all of this message may not be legible. Read 06 sep ibm data magazine mission accomplished miami, florida will be the backdrop for the 2014 iiug informix conference. Hello, we are using telelogic synergy, based on an informix db, running on a solaris server, and the number of users increased recently. Any attempt to create database manually via dbaccess leads the same error. Free some physical memory in the system, check the validity of all the chunks in the database server, and try to start the database server again. Fatal error in shared memory initialization international informix. Create data directory structure in homeinformixdata ifx initialization shared memory not initialized for informixserver dev create user. The database server failed to allocate structures from shared memory.
This should hopefully clear any lingering shared memory segments. You can query the shared memory segments on the server with the following command. Informix likes large amounts of memory, there is no getting away from this fact. The engine starts with a shared memory initialized message. Informix instance not starting database administrators. Getting started guide for your database server for a list of supplementary titles. Red hat enterprise linux 5 or any version for the first issue ibm informix.
Fatal error in shared memory creation in suse 12 issue. I had to dig to find the needed oninit i command that initializes the rootdbspace for the first time. This is strange because when i run dbaccess, it allows me to select tables and read them. Create a backup of the instance for later restore back to ids 10 3. Informix shared memory intialization error solutions. Running the command ccmsrv online results in fatal. How to fix unable to allocate shared memory segment of. If there is more than one informix server on the machine, shutdown all the informix servers and then free the shared memory. If i reboot computer i could run oninit i once without any problem but anything else fails.
Postgresql error could not create shared memory segment. Read 06 sep ibm data magazine mission accomplished miami, florida will be the backdrop for the 2014 iiug informix. Where database servercreated temporary tables are stored tblspaces. This file does not exist, thats right, but i tried to create. This document 10082163 is provided subject to the disclaimer at the end of this document. Building ondemand applications in the cloud a new era for rich internet applications the road to ruby vistas bounty. Informix likes significant quantities of memory and restricting the amount of memory available will nearly always have a detrimental effect on. Known file sizes on windows 1087xp are 12,053,532 bytes 33% of all occurrences, 9,551,872 bytes or 12,955,648 bytes. The oninit program created the file to your specifications. You might have made an error when you configured the database software or in the report to. But avoid asking for help, clarification, or responding to other answers. Existing wan switching products, including the cisco igx 8400 series and the cisco bpx 8600 series 9. Cannot open the shared memory error message when you.
Try to work with ipcs check in man that will show you shared mem. Abstract ibm informix dynamic server ids needs careful handling of data manipulation language dml operations affecting millions of rows. Onconfig can only specify a simple filename with no path components. Ibm informix administrators reference cursor service distribution. Thanks for contributing an answer to database administrators stack exchange. In a mapping with normalizer tran sformation and dtm buffer set to auto or a specific value as 87977303, th e session fails with out of memory issue. When it cannot read one of these important tables, a serious error results. If you use the oninit i option, you can also initialize disk space. Depending on the size of the informix database and shmmax parameters etc. Shared memory not initialized for informixserver i have a problem running the typical on utilities such as onmonitor and onstat. Shared memory not initialized for informixserver on informix. This tag is appropriate for questions about ibms products in the informix family or any predecessors to those products.
Ibm problems bringing a database online during a dr restore. Programming and web development forums informix informix database management software discussions. The logs show nothing unusual other than the tempspace is invalid. In the application log of the event viewer you will see errors similar to this, the description for event id 1 from source online cannot be found. As with cpu and disk, memory is only a problem if informix or the server has insufficient for their needs. Shared memory not initialized for informixserver on. Execute the oninit utility from the command line to initialize database server shared memory and bring the database server online. Ibm informix utilities fail to load due to how shared. Requirements for the informix client software development kit dbaccess utility. Create data directory structure in home informix data ifx initialization shared memory not initialized for informixserver dev create user test. Im trying to startup informix for the first time on a centos 4. Informix likes significant quantities of memory and restricting the amount of memory available will nearly always have a det. Running onstat commands on a shared memory dump file.
It could also be ccmsrv offline not responding, due to problem in the shared memory. Ibm how to avoid out of virtual shared memory on aix 32bit. I removed the offending segment, but now im seeing another error. Execute oninit jv to bring the instance to the new single user. If you do not see your language, it is because a hotfix is not available for that language. Problem with informix on aix i have a p520 and restored an mksysb of an other server whom informix installed and run. Informix shared memory initialization error informix. Solaris ipc configuration for informix oracle community. Informixfatal error in shared memory initialization201104 12. Informix database fails to start with large shared memory segment on s11. Fatal error in shared memory creation informix just skins.